Pros

Interesting work and mostly very nice colleagues. Many truly do go "the extra mile". Salary and compensation package could be better.

Cons

It depends on your manager. My review is somewhat colored by my manager who has one of the worst reputations in our department and in the company. This person micromanages, has limited social skills and talks down to people. There have been numerous complaints about this individual. In the meantime, most of us are looking around the rest of the company to see what other positions are available. Even though we don't like our manager, we recognized that there are a lot of good departments where people seem happy (more good than bad).

Pros

The pay is market average, and the benefits are quite good. I love my peers. The vast majority of them are kind and talented people. I truly enjoyed my first several years with the company. Well past the honeymoon period for a new employer. And at the time, I recommended this place to anyone I knew looking for a job.

Cons

Management is a mess from the bottom up. The culture of the company has drastically changed over the last several years because of frequent retirements, layoffs, and reorganizations. Employees I know from across describe the same experience: the company has gone from outstanding culture to one that feels openly hostile to its employees. Management decisions are built like cudgels and enforced through all stick and no carrot.
